In the Word of God we discover that there are many names and titles for Jesus our Lord.  Among them are, the “Resurrection and the Life,” the “Bread of Life,” the “Light of the World,” the “Good Shepherd,” and the “Prince of Peace.”  But there is a most unusual and puzzling one that we find in the final book of Holy Scripture. In Revelation 5:5 Jesus is called the “Lion that is from the tribe of Judah.”  Of course, such a title—like all of the special names by which our Lord is known—tells us something very significant about Him. On the surface, such a designation seems dramatically at odds with another of our Lord’s blessed names, the “Lamb of God.”  What could this name “Lion” mean?  What does it reveal to us about our Savior?

On this coming Lord’s Day, Resurrection Sunday, we will open the inspired Word to this amazing passage found in Revelation 5:1-5. And we will mine the deep riches of this sacred Name as we worship the risen King!
